Output 73e1867a4d931720d0cd51c7feb6733ef756ecc9d025e1ca3f9ae63bde73d80c:1

value
144655335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 839db26634ba4b78172bb6a06b53ecac4fd8f17b OP_EQUAL
address
3DgwMeKffpLTxZeiLBUSXPZMQGpS5hpjDc
transaction
73e1867a4d931720d0cd51c7feb6733ef756ecc9d025e1ca3f9ae63bde73d80c
spent
true